The serious warning given to Canelo Alvarez against Crawford: “He has never faced an opponent like Terence”

If there is one once-in-a-lifetime fight that boxing fans are looking forward to, it is the undisputed super middleweight clash between Terence Crawford and Saul “Canelo” Alvarez on September 13 at Allegiant Stadium in Las Vegas. The American has sought a showdown with Canelo for years, not out of rivalry, but out of deep respect and admiration. At 37 years of age, he has repeatedly praised him, but it is also the ultimate opportunity to cement his legacy.

Now, with two elite champions ready to clash where the question is: Who will lead the division the next day? Most boxing analysts already see Canelo Alvarez winning the matchup. The Mexican champion is favored in the betting at the big casinos in the host city and will have the backing of the vast majority of those in attendance at the Raiders’ home. But there are those who think otherwise.

Who thinks Terence Crawford beats Canelo Alvarez?

Boxing greats such as Shakur Stevenson, Claressa Shields, Keyshawn Davis, Dmitry Bivol, Timothy Bradley Jr. and many others back Terence Crawford to overcome the weight disadvantage thanks to his superior skills. However, another prominent voice has joined the chorus. In an Instagram post he wrote: “HE KNOWS HOW THIS ENDS”, words written by Antonio Tarver about the $200 million fight between Canelo Alvarez and Terence Crawford.

“Terence has to fight the way he knows how, he processes fights like no one else and I’m sure he’s seen how to beat him. He’s lived it two or three times. He knows how it ends. You can see it in the way he shadow boxes. He visualizes Canelo right in front of him, you know? Look at the movement. That’s all you have to do,” Antonio Tarver said of Crawford’s style. The unified light heavyweight world champion added: “Look at the movement, that’s the kind of master boxer Canelo is going to face. And the only thing I’ll say is that Canelo hasn’t faced an opponent like this in a long time.”

Canelo Alvarez’s chances of retaining the super middleweight title

The 56-year-old went on to add that he believes Canelo will need to revisit the form he showed in his 2021 fight against Caleb Plant. Despite knocking him down twice in the 11th round, Tarver feels Alvarez must prepare for an equally intense and high-paced battle. “I think Canelo will have to go back to the fight with Caleb Plant and look that good, that active. He must move gracefully to beat Terence Crawford.”Weight won’t make the difference, it will be the skill set. Tarver seems to be completely convinced that Terence “Bud” Crawford will come out on top, a belief now shared by another undefeated boxer who is ready to step into the ring in just a few hours. He finally mentioned that Terence Crawford will have the victory because he has better footwork, he has the speed. He is ambidextrous, he is more versatile, he has what it takes to win.
